
Associate in Arts - Psychology for Transfer







About Associate in Arts - Psychology for Transfer
Psychology is the social science discipline most concerned with studying the behavior, mental processes, growth and well-being of individuals. Psychological inquiry also examines the roles played by biological and sociocultural factors that affect behavior and mental processes. It is a broad discipline and profession, having both scientific and applied branches, with practical applications for personal growth and well-being. Students should consult with a departmental adviser and/or counselor when choosing both controlled and general electives in order to develop a program of study that is best suited to their specific needs. For example, requirements for the baccalaureate degree in Psychology vary from one institution to another. It is, therefore, essential to become familiar with the requirements of the institution a student plans to attend.
